FUGA supports the following type of audio files:
Stereo (standard, HD and DSD/DXD)
Audio files must be FLAC, WAV, DSF or DFF and meet one of the specifications below:
FLAC or WAV specifications:
- DXD 352.8 kHZ 24 bits
- HD Audio 192 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 192 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 176.4 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 176.4 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 96 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 96 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 88.2 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 88.2 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 48 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 48 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 48 kHz 16 bits
- HD Audio 44.1 kHz 32 bits
- HD Audio 44.1 kHz 24 bits
- Audio 44.1 kHz 16 bits
DSF or DFF specifications:
- DSD64 2822.4 kHz 1 bit
- DSD128 5644.8 kHz 1 bit
- DSD256 1289.6 kHz 1 bit
Dolby Atmos
All Dolby Atmos files must meet the specifications below:
- 24-bit 48 kHz ADM BWAV
- Min. 8 channels
- Max. 128 channels
- Max. 118 objects
- Must be of the same duration as the stereo file
After you have uploaded the file, you will be prompted to enter the unique ISRC code to the Dolby Atmos file. You must use a different ISRC from the one used for the stereo recording.

Apple Digital Masters (ADM)
Audio files must be WAV and meet one of the specifications below:
- HD Audio 96 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 88.2 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 48 kHz 24 bits
- HD Audio 44.1 kHz 24 bits
Masters must have been created by a mastering house on the 'Apple Digital Masters Provider List' and you will be prompted to enter the email address of the mastering engineer after uploading the file. If you do not complete this step your product will not be delivered to Apple Music.

Unsupported audio files
Please note FUGA does not support the following type of audio files:
- Floating-point WAV files (we can only accept fixed points files)
- FLAC files with embedded MPEG streams
